My Darling, My Darling
"My Darling, My Darling" is a popular song.

It was written by Frank Loesser. The song was published in 1948.

It was originally introduced by Byron Palmer and Doretta Morrow in the Brodway musical Where's Charley?

A number of different versions, all popular, were recorded:

The most well-known was by Jo Stafford and Gordon MacRae, a Billboard magazine #1 hit. The recording was released by Capitol Records as catalog number 15270.

Another version was recorded by Doris Day and Buddy Clark as Columbia Records catalog number 38353. This version (with the flip side "A Certain Party") reached #7 on the Billboard chart.
